IAH Airport Terminal Hours

George Bush Intercontinental Airport (IAH) in Houston, Texas, operates 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, ensuring travelers can access the airport at any time. However, while the airport itself remains open continuously, the operating hours of its terminals and individual services within them can vary. Understanding the specific hours of IAH’s terminals is crucial for passengers to plan their arrivals, departures, and layovers effectively.

Terminal Operating Hours: All five terminals at IAH—Terminal A, Terminal B, Terminal C, Terminal D, and Terminal E—are accessible 24/7. This means passengers can enter and navigate the terminals at any hour. However, the availability of services within the terminals, such as check-in counters, security checkpoints, and retail stores, may be limited during late-night or early-morning hours. For example, most airline check-in counters open approximately 2 to 3 hours before the first departure of the day and close after the last flight has checked in.

Security Checkpoint Hours: Security checkpoints at IAH typically open between 4:00 AM and 5:00 AM, depending on the terminal and the day’s flight schedule. They remain operational until the last departing flight has cleared security. Passengers are advised to check the specific hours of their terminal’s security checkpoint, especially for early-morning or late-night flights, to avoid delays. The TSA PreCheck lanes may have different operating hours, so eligible travelers should verify these details in advance.

Retail and Dining Hours: Shops and restaurants within the terminals generally open around 5:00 AM and close by midnight, though hours can vary by location and day of the week. Some essential services, such as convenience stores and grab-and-go food options, may remain open later or operate on a 24-hour basis, particularly in high-traffic areas. Passengers with late-night or overnight layovers should plan accordingly, as options may be limited during off-peak hours.

Lounge and Service Hours: Airport lounges at IAH, such as those operated by airlines or third-party providers, typically open in the early morning and close late at night, aligning with flight schedules. However, hours can vary, so passengers should confirm the operating times of specific lounges in advance. Additionally, services like baggage claim areas and ground transportation desks remain accessible 24/7, ensuring travelers can retrieve their luggage and arrange transportation at any time.

In summary, while IAH Airport is open around the clock, the hours of its terminals’ services and amenities are tailored to accommodate the daily flight schedule. Passengers are encouraged to verify the operating hours of specific services, such as check-in counters, security checkpoints, and retail outlets, to ensure a smooth travel experience. Planning ahead, especially for early or late flights, can help travelers navigate IAH efficiently and avoid unnecessary inconveniences.

Houston Airport Check-In Times

Houston Airport, officially known as George Bush Intercontinental Airport (IAH), operates with specific check-in times that travelers should be aware of to ensure a smooth and stress-free experience. The airport is open 24 hours a day, but check-in times vary depending on the airline and the destination. Generally, most airlines recommend arriving at least 2 hours before domestic flights and 3 hours before international flights. This allows ample time for check-in, baggage drop-off, security screening, and navigating the terminal to your gate. It’s important to verify your airline’s specific check-in policies, as some may require earlier arrival for certain routes or during peak travel seasons.

For domestic flights at Houston Airport, check-in counters typically open 2 to 3 hours before the scheduled departure time. However, some airlines may close their check-in counters 45 minutes to 1 hour before departure, so punctuality is crucial. If you’re traveling with checked luggage, ensure you arrive early enough to complete the baggage drop-off process. Many airlines also offer online or mobile check-in options, which can save time and allow you to proceed directly to the baggage drop or security checkpoint upon arrival at the airport.

International flights at IAH require additional time due to customs and immigration procedures. Most airlines advise arriving at least 3 hours before your international flight, though some may recommend up to 4 hours for destinations with stricter security requirements. Check-in counters for international flights usually open 3 to 4 hours before departure and close 60 minutes prior to takeoff. It’s essential to factor in the time needed for document verification, security checks, and reaching your gate, especially in Terminal D, which handles most international flights.

Passengers with special needs, such as unaccompanied minors or travelers requiring wheelchair assistance, should plan for additional time. Airlines often have specific procedures and timelines for these services, so contacting your airline in advance is advisable. Similarly, if you’re flying during busy periods like holidays or early mornings, expect longer lines and allocate extra time accordingly.

Lastly, while Houston Airport is open 24/7, some airline check-in counters may operate on reduced hours during late-night or early-morning periods. Always confirm your flight’s check-in times directly with your airline or through their official website. Being well-informed about Houston Airport’s check-in times ensures you start your journey on the right foot and avoid unnecessary delays.

IAH Security Screening Hours

The security screening hours at George Bush Intercontinental Airport (IAH) in Houston are a critical aspect of the airport's operations, ensuring the safety and efficiency of all passengers. Typically, security checkpoints at IAH open as early as 4:00 AM to accommodate the first wave of early morning flights. These early hours are particularly important for travelers catching domestic or international flights that depart before 6:00 AM. It is advisable for passengers to arrive at least 2 hours before a domestic flight and 3 hours before an international flight to allow sufficient time for security screening, especially during peak travel times.

During standard operating hours, most security checkpoints at IAH remain open until the last scheduled flight has departed, which is often around midnight. However, the specific closing times can vary depending on the terminal and the airline. For instance, Terminal D, which primarily handles international flights, may have security screening areas open later than other terminals due to the nature of international travel schedules. Passengers are encouraged to check their flight details and terminal information in advance to ensure they arrive at the appropriate time.

It’s important to note that security screening hours can be subject to change, particularly during holidays, special events, or unforeseen circumstances such as weather delays. During peak travel seasons, such as Thanksgiving, Christmas, and summer vacations, security checkpoints may open earlier and close later to manage the increased volume of passengers. Additionally, TSA PreCheck and CLEAR lanes, which offer expedited screening for eligible travelers, may have different operating hours compared to standard security lanes.

To streamline the security screening process, passengers are advised to prepare by having their boarding passes and identification ready, removing prohibited items from their carry-on luggage, and adhering to TSA guidelines regarding liquids and electronics. Real-time updates on security wait times are often available through the airport’s official website or mobile app, allowing travelers to plan their arrival accordingly. Arriving well-prepared and informed can significantly reduce stress and ensure a smoother experience at IAH security checkpoints.

For those with early or late flights, it’s crucial to confirm the operating hours of the specific security checkpoint associated with their departure terminal. While the airport itself may be open 24/7, individual security screening areas may not operate continuously. Travelers can contact their airline or visit the IAH website for the most accurate and up-to-date information regarding security screening hours. Being aware of these details will help passengers navigate the airport efficiently and make the most of their travel experience.

Houston Airport Lounge Access

Houston Airport (IAH), officially known as George Bush Intercontinental Airport, offers a variety of lounge options for travelers seeking comfort, productivity, or relaxation during their layovers or before flights. Understanding the opening hours of these lounges is crucial for planning your visit effectively. Most lounges at IAH operate with extended hours, typically opening as early as 5:00 AM and closing as late as 10:00 PM, depending on the terminal and specific lounge. However, it’s essential to verify the exact hours for your desired lounge, as they may vary, especially during holidays or due to operational changes.

Access to Houston Airport lounges can be gained through several methods. The most common way is by holding a premium airline ticket (business or first class) with an airline that operates the lounge, such as United Airlines’ United Club lounges, which are prominent at IAH. Additionally, travelers with certain credit cards, like the American Express Platinum or Priority Pass membership, can enjoy complimentary access to participating lounges. Some lounges also offer day passes for purchase, though availability and pricing may vary.

For those flying with United Airlines, the United Club lounges at IAH are a popular choice. Located in Terminals A, B, and C, these lounges provide amenities such as complimentary snacks, beverages, Wi-Fi, and comfortable seating areas. The opening hours for United Club lounges generally align with flight schedules, ensuring accessibility for early morning and late-night travelers. However, it’s advisable to check the specific lounge’s hours in advance, as they may differ slightly between terminals.

Another notable lounge option at Houston Airport is The Centurion Lounge by American Express, located in Terminal D. This lounge is renowned for its upscale amenities, including gourmet dining, premium cocktails, and shower facilities. Access is exclusive to American Express Platinum and Centurion cardholders, along with their guests. The Centurion Lounge typically opens early, around 5:30 AM, and closes late, around 9:00 PM, but these hours can change based on airport operations.

For international travelers, the Lufthansa Business Lounge in Terminal D is an excellent choice. This lounge caters to Lufthansa and Star Alliance premium passengers, offering a quiet space with refreshments, workspaces, and shower facilities. Its opening hours are generally aligned with international flight schedules, often starting at 6:00 AM and closing after the last departing flight. Always confirm the hours before your visit, as they may adjust based on seasonal changes or airline operations.

Lastly, Priority Pass members have access to multiple lounges across IAH, including the Escape Lounge in Terminal C. This lounge provides a modern environment with complimentary food, drinks, and Wi-Fi. Opening hours for Priority Pass lounges typically range from 5:00 AM to 10:00 PM, but it’s important to verify the specific lounge’s schedule, as exceptions may apply. By planning ahead and understanding the opening hours and access requirements, travelers can maximize their lounge experience at Houston Airport.

IAH Airport Shuttle Schedule

The George Bush Intercontinental Airport (IAH) in Houston operates 24/7, ensuring travelers can arrive or depart at any time. However, when it comes to the IAH Airport Shuttle Schedule, it’s essential to understand that shuttle services align with the airport’s operational hours but may vary depending on the provider. Most shuttle services at IAH are designed to accommodate early morning arrivals and late-night departures, with frequent runs throughout the day. For instance, many shuttles start as early as 4:00 AM and continue until the last flight arrives, typically around 1:00 AM. It’s advisable to check with your specific shuttle provider for their exact schedule, as some may offer limited hours during off-peak times.

Shuttle services at IAH are categorized into hotel shuttles, parking lot shuttles, and off-site transportation services. Hotel shuttles often operate on fixed schedules, with pickups and drop-offs every 30 minutes to an hour, depending on demand. These shuttles typically run from early morning until late evening, but some hotels may offer 24-hour service upon request. Always confirm the shuttle schedule with your hotel before relying on it for transportation. Parking lot shuttles at IAH, such as those for remote parking facilities, generally run continuously, with wait times of 10 to 15 minutes during peak hours. These shuttles are designed to transport passengers between the parking area and the terminals efficiently.

For off-site transportation shuttles, such as those provided by third-party companies, schedules can vary widely. Some services operate on a 24-hour basis, while others may have specific start and end times. Shared-ride shuttles often adjust their schedules based on flight arrivals and departures, ensuring passengers are picked up promptly. It’s crucial to book these services in advance and provide your flight details to ensure timely pickup. Additionally, some shuttle providers offer real-time tracking, allowing you to monitor your shuttle’s arrival time.

When planning your trip using the IAH Airport Shuttle Schedule, consider factors like traffic, weather, and flight delays. During peak travel times, such as early mornings and late evenings, shuttles may experience delays due to congestion. To avoid missing your shuttle, arrive at the designated pickup location at least 10 minutes early. Most shuttle pickup areas at IAH are located outside the baggage claim area, with clear signage directing passengers to the appropriate zone. If you’re unsure about the pickup location, airport staff or information desks can provide assistance.

Lastly, it’s important to note that while IAH operates 24/7, shuttle services may not always mirror these hours. For late-night or early-morning flights, verify the shuttle schedule in advance to avoid inconvenience. Some providers may charge additional fees for off-hour services, so factor this into your travel budget. By planning ahead and staying informed about the IAH Airport Shuttle Schedule, you can ensure a smooth and stress-free journey to or from George Bush Intercontinental Airport.
